How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 85286?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
85286 Studio Apartments | $1,371 | $999 | $3,617 |
85286 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,738 | $1,099 | $4,302 |
85286 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,168 | $1,500 | $5,450 |
85286 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,499 | $1,820 | $7,303 |
85286 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,149 | $2,800 | $3,499 |
